Explore Australia In Autumn Via Bike

Australia may be famous as the place where you snorkel the Great Barrier Reef and soak up the sun of Bondi, but Australian Cycle Tours argues it’s also a great cycling destination, especially over autumn.

Australian Cycle Tours offers self-guided and guided cycle experi­ences across Australia, and brand manager Erin Wileman says it’s a sector seeing growing enthusiasm.

Investment in cycle infrastructure and the surge in e-bike popularity are making cycle travel more acces­sible than ever, she adds. “We’re seeing increasing demand for cycle tourism, particularly in regions embracing rail trails and bike-friendly travel, offering cyclists a unique and sustainable way to explore Australia.”

. . . The Tours

For Kiwis, now if the time to try this style of holiday, as Wileman notes that autumn offers crisp air, golden foliage, and fewer crowds.

Top autumn picks include the self-guided Central West Cycle Trail which follows a 400km loop through New South Wales’ Central West region. There are seven- and five-day options, including e-bike rentals and luggage transfers, and stays in cosy country pubs and family-run motels along the way.

In South Australia, options include the self-guided two-day Clare Valley Short Cycle Break, along the scenic Riesling Trail with stops at renowned wineries; while in Victoria, there’s the four-day Great Victorian Rail Trail, a self-guided 134km ride along Australia’s longest continuous rail trail. It explores the Goulburn River, Trawool Valley, and the Victorian High Country including the historic Alexandra Station.
